Based out of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ania, Full Circle Function & Fitness started in the Fall of 2020. With you, we work towards a common goal, keeping you strong, pain free, and healthy! Reaching that goal can prove to be challenging at times, that is why we are here. Our main priority is to help you feel the results you aspire to achieve.

CODY BOCK M.S., LMT

Owner / Personal Trainer & Licensed Massage Therapist

I am a Shaler resident in the North Hills of Pittsburgh and have a genuine passion for overall health and fitness. I love working with individuals willing to do their part in improving their lives. I believe the combination of massage therapy, nutrition, corrective exercise, and strength training is the best way to an optimally functioning human movement system. My certifications and education include:

 

California University of Pennsylvania

  • Master of Science: Exercise Science and Health Promotion

    • Performance Enhancement/Injury Prevention

    • Rehabilitation Science

Pittsburgh School of Massage Therapy

  • Licensed Massage Therapist (LMT)​

National Strength and Conditioning Association (NSCA)

  •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S)

Pain-Free Performance Specialist Certification (PPSC)

  • ​Level 1

  • Level 2

  • Programming

  • Mobility

National Academy of Sports Medicine (NASM)

  • Performance Enhancement Specialist (PES)

  • Corrective Exercise Specialist (CES)

Unaffiliated

  • Barbell Rehab Method Certification (BRM)

  • Myofascial Release Massage

    • Level 1 (Upper)​

    • Level 2 (Lower)

I received my Bachelor of Science in Management Information Systems from the Indiana University of Pennsylvania in 2013 and decided that sitting behind a desk was not for me. I followed my passion and graduated from California University of Pennsylvania with my Master of Science in Exercise Science and Health Promotion with dual concentration in Performance Enhancement and Injury Prevention / Rehabilitation Science in May of 2020. While completing my masters, I attended the Pittsburgh School of Massage Therapy and finished training in April of 2020.

Becca Cutright, LMT

Licensed Massage Therapist & Yoga Instructor

My journey into the world of wellness started in 2012 when I first stepped onto a yoga mat. At the time I was two years into the world of education, having received my B.S. in Mathematics with a Secondary Certification at Carlow University in 2010.  Little did I know that trying out yoga one evening after school was going to change the trajectory of my life as much as it did!  I did my first yoga teacher training in 2013 with Tias Little and started teaching on the side right away.  I left Mathematics Education in 2014 and entered the world of yoga full time in 2015.  I completed a second yoga training with Ana Forrest in 2016. My interest in working hands-on in yoga led me to the world of Massage Therapy, and I completed the Pittsburgh School of Massage Therapy program in 2020.  

 

I am absolutely fascinated by the body and mind and their inherent connection.  I love to learn about anatomy and the human form in general.  No part (bones, organs, brain, emotions, etc) is independent of the rest.  No matter how obvious that may seem, it never ceases to amaze me.  I truly believe working on the whole person - the body, the emotions, the mind - is the key to feeling more comfortable in one’s own body.  When it comes to yoga and massage, my passion centers around decreasing pain and stress while building awareness and an embodied presence. 

 

Each life is unique, which means each body is different. When it comes to private yoga, we’ll talk first to make sure the style of yoga I teach is right for you.  For massage, we will figure out together what method or combination of methods you will respond best to based on a discussion at the start of each session. Healing or managing pain and stress is a process. I look forward to helping you work through yours. 

 

Education and Training: 

Massage Therapy

Pittsburgh School of Massage Therapy,

  • Licensed Massage Therapist

Anatomy Trains with Tom Myers

  • Moving Into, Through, and Beyond Trauma

  • Body reading 101+102

Howard Rontal:

  • Myofascial Release Massage Level 1 & 2

Yoga:

  • Forrest Yoga 200HR Certification with Ana Forrest

  • Prajna Yoga 200HR Certification with Tias Little

  • Yoga Bodyworkers 5 Day Immersion (Massage, Yoga, Hands on assists, Anatomy) with Jambo Truong and Brian Campbell

CHRIS REEVES M.S., CSCS

Personal Trainer

I believe strength training to be the most rewarding form of training that can benefit any person regardless of age, gender, or fitness level. I was a multisport athlete growing up, so exercise has always been a part of my life but my passion for fitness truly began in college when I began educating myself in the exercise sciences. After completing my bachelor’s from clarion university in sport management and athletic coaching in 2012, I decided to go all in on pursuing a career in fitness. I went on to complete a dual concentration masters in exercise science and sport management from Indiana University of Pennsylvania in 2014 and followed that up with acquiring my CSCS (certified strength and conditioning specialist) certification from the NSCA (National Strength and Conditioning Association).

Since then, I have worked with and programmed for a variety of clientele with different backgrounds and starting points including high school and college athletes, general fitness enthusiasts, elderly, and powerlifters. I believe in leading by example, so I practice what I preach and hold myself to a high standard with my own goals/fitness. Powerlifting is my passion within the fitness world, and I have been competing in sanctioned meets since 2018. I have coached two masters level lifters (50-59) to multiple state and national records and even one world record deadlift. Everyone has the ability to improve their physical fitness and I would love the opportunity to talk to you about how to improve yours.

Education & Training:

Indiana University of Pennsylvania

  • M.S. exercise science/sport management

National Strength and Conditioning Association (NSCA)

  •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S)

Pain Free Performance Specialist (PPSC)

  • Level 1

  • Programming

ELAINE MILLER B.S., CSCS

Personal Trainer

My passion for fitness began as an athlete, growing up I enjoyed playing as many sports as I could. This led me to Grove City College to pursue a degree in exercise science as well as play water polo. As an athlete at Grove City I got my first taste of strength training, and I loved it. I knew that I wanted to pursue a career in which I could continue learning more about human movement and how the body works.

 

Since graduating from Grove City College in 2022, I have gotten the chance to work with youth athletes in a strength and conditioning setting as well as college athletes as a water polo coach. In addition to working at Full Circle I am currently the assistant coach for Grove City’s water polo team. As a recent college graduate I am excited to apply what I have learned in classes to a training setting, as well as continue to learn and grow in my knowledge so that I can best help you meet your fitness goals.

 

Personally, I have shifted my own training focus from water polo performance to long term health, and in this transition I have enjoyed continuing to strength train while also exploring new sports like running. I love to spend time outside hiking, camping, and trail running, and I see my training as a way to keep me ready for any adventure. Regardless of what your own personal goals are, I know that strength training is essential to improving your fitness and keeping you pain free. I would love to talk to you about how I can help you improve your fitness and achieve your goals.

 

Education and Qualifications:

 

Grove City College

  • B.S. in Exercise Science

 

National Strength and Conditioning Association (NSCA)

  •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ist
